Poke is correct actually. Poke Salad is made from the Poke weed. Never ate it myself, but knew older people who swore by it's medicinal properties (more often in a juice concoction). Of course, all those folks believed in Hoodoo (something totally different from Voodoo) and Poke played a part in their herbalism.
